A teacher at Col. Zadok Magruder High School in Rockville has been placed on administrative leave while authorities investigate allegations of “inappropriate conduct” with a Montgomery County Public Schools student, according to a letter sent to parents and guardians.
A letter from Principal Leroy C. Evans on Monday says law enforcement has requested that no other details be given publicly “to avoid prejudicing the ongoing investigation.”
Montgomery County Public Schools is “working with the student’s family,” the letter says.
The school system is working with the Montgomery County Police Department and the Montgomery County State’s Attorney’s Office as police investigate.
“We will provide an update to the community when we have additional information,” the letter says. “I want to assure you that the safety of our students is our top priority and we work every day to ensure that we maintain a safe learning environment for all.”
Asked for additional information, Capt. Tom Jordan, a spokesman for Montgomery County police, wrote in an email: “We cannot comment on an ongoing investigation.”
